Langs Beach - A Natural Treasure by the Sea


nestled within mature native bush and stretching gracefully to the esplanade reserve and ocean’s edge, this exceptional property captures the essence of new zealand’s natural beauty. here, the forest meets the sea, creating a sanctuary for those who seek tranquillity, privacy, and a lifestyle deeply connected to the land and coast.


architecturally designed in the 1970s, this three-storey board-and-batten pole home is a true original - a statement of craftsmanship and character that blends seamlessly with its surroundings. designed to celebrate the landscape, its open-plan living spaces frame spectacular ocean vistas while  inviting a sense of warmth and togetherness. for over half a century, this home has been a cherished family retreat - a place where  memories were made, laughter echoed through the trees, and the ocean provided a constant, calming rhythm.


the main residence unfolds over three levels. on the lower floor, a semi self-contained flat with its own private entrance and deck offers versatility - ideal for extended family, guests, or an income opportunity. the middle level is designed for relaxed coastal living, with generous decks flowing effortlessly from the living areas into the surrounding native canopy. it’s the perfect space to entertain or unwind, with the sound of birdsong by day and waves rolling in from the distant shore by night.

upstairs, a spacious open-plan loft currently accommodates up to nine people, offering scope for family gatherings, creative retreats, or guest accommodation.


approximately two-thirds of the property is protected by an open space covenant, preserving its native flora and fauna and ensuring this natural haven remains untouched for generations to come. the remaining uncovenanted land provides exciting scope for future development - whether you envision additional dwellings, a subdivision, or the creation of your dream home in this extraordinary setting.


for nature lovers and explorers alike, this is a rare slice of paradise. meandering bush tracks weave through the property, leading to the esplanade reserve, where  you’ll discover unique “pancake rock” formations and dramatic coastal views across the pacific. from this idyllic vantage point, the coastal walkway leads left towards waipu cove for a relaxed morning coffee, or right to the secluded serenity of ding bay.


the location offers endless ways to embrace the outdoors - whether swimming, surfing, fishing, or simply basking in the sun along the pristine white sands of langs beach and waipu cove. golf enthusiasts are also well catered for, with several world-class courses nearby.


this remarkable waterfront sanctuary offers the best of both worlds — the serenity of native bush, the allure of the ocean, and the potential to create something truly exceptional. a rare opportunity to own a piece of new zealand’s natural beauty, where  lifestyle and investment meet in perfect harmony.
